    This is officially my favorite record store in Buffalo. The owner, Wayne, is such a genuine guy and…read morewill ask if you need any help looking for something specific the moment you walk in the door. And if you stick around browsing long enough, he'll tell you incredible stories about famous musicians and his friends in the business. The atmosphere in his store is like no other. Wayne takes pride in the memorabilia he has on the walls and shelves, as he should! Each piece he collects has a story that's worth hearing. The walls are covered in artwork by local artists, concert posters of famous bands who performed locally, and some really fun stuff too, like a drawing by Bono that his friend gave him! Cool Beat has an awesome collection of vinyl. Both new and old and all different genres. The store is super organized and every artist/ record was easy to find. Wayne is always working on getting new music in so always check back in from time to time to find something new. He also sells cds, 45s, posters, and other retro Buffalo/ music related items. His store seriously has a great collection and his prices are extremely fair in comparison to other record stores in the area. He also has a stamp card to get $5 off when you spend $50. All in all, Cool Beat is hands down the best place to come if you truly appreciate music and want to support local business.

    Fantastic CD selection and mostly reasonable prices. I could have spent hours in this place. Has…read morean OK selection of vinyl. This is a small store, but don't let that fool you. To get a huge, huge selection of CDs in this little store, the CDs and artwork have been removed from the jewel cases and put in plastic envelopes. When you buy a CD, the artwork and CD will be put back in a jewel case if you want. In my case, I was travelling and had no room left in my suitcase. Without the jewel cases, I was able to stuff over 20 CDs in my suitcase (and I have plenty at home). The selection is incredible with a wide range of rock music. Lots of rare stuff that I don't see in other stores. Most of the CDs are either $5 or $10. I ended up with over 20 discs for $85. Some of it was stuff that I had been looking for and others were albums I didn't know existed. There is a huge selection of heavy/death metal (but that was not what I wanted). There is progressive rock and jam bands. There is straight ahead rock. The jazz selection is pretty small. We were driving from Niagara Falls to the Buffalo airport and this was just 5 minutes out of the way. I would have spent more time in the store and probably found more CDs to buy if my wife wasn't outside texting me when I would be done. I never buy this many CDs when I visit a record store, even something like Amoeba Records in Hollywood which is one of the biggest record stores in the US.
